Chinese pesticide producer Lier Chemical plans to build three pilot production lines, including one for cyantraniliprole

en.Wedoany.com Reported - Lier Chemical Co., Ltd. (002258.SZ), a Chinese pesticide manufacturer, plans to construct a relocation project for a fine chemical multi-functional pilot verification platform in a new plant area located in Hongwu Village, Tangxun Town, Mianyang Economic and Technological Development Zone, Sichuan Province. The project has a total investment of 35 million yuan, including 2.09 million yuan for environmental protection, and will build three new pilot production lines with a pilot period not exceeding two years. The maximum pilot scale for pyroxasulfone, methoxyfenozide, and cyantraniliprole is 50 tons per year each.

Lier Chemical Co., Ltd., founded in 1993 and headquartered in Mianyang City, Sichuan Province, was listed on the Shenzhen Stock Exchange in July 2008. The company is primarily engaged in the research, development, production, and sales of high-efficiency and safe pesticides, with products covering three major series: herbicides, insecticides, and fungicides, including over 30 technical materials, more than 100 formulation varieties, and some chemical intermediates. The company has production bases in Mianyang (Sichuan), Nantong (Jiangsu), Guang'an (Sichuan), Yueyang (Hunan), Hebi (Henan), Jingzhou (Hubei), and Jinshi (Hunan).

According to the developer's plan, the original pilot project ("New Pesticide Pilot Research and Engineering Verification Project") at the old plant site is scheduled to cease pilot operations in June 2026, and the pilot production line for cyantraniliprole has not yet been constructed. This relocation project will build a new fine chemical multi-functional pilot workshop in the new plant area, covering an area of approximately 1,200 square meters. The workshop will be equipped with reactors, quenching tanks, quenching crystallization tanks, cooling crystallization tanks, neutralization and phase separation tanks, centrifuges, dryers, solvent recovery tanks, solvent distillation tanks, distillation column kettles, and various intermediate storage tanks, along with supporting storage, transportation, utility, and environmental protection facilities.

The three products planned for pilot testing are all new high-efficiency varieties currently attracting significant attention in the pesticide industry. Pyroxasulfone is a novel isoxazole herbicide primarily used for pre-emergence soil treatment in crops such as corn and soybeans; methoxyfenozide is an insect growth regulator insecticide that disrupts the normal molting process of pests by mimicking the action of molting hormone; cyantraniliprole is a diamide insecticide developed by DuPont, belonging to the same class as chlorantraniliprole, characterized by high efficacy and a broad spectrum. If this pilot project is successfully implemented, it will provide process verification data to support the subsequent industrial scale-up of these products. The project is currently in the public notice stage for the proposed approval of its environmental impact assessment.
